Staff MEB Posted October 19, 2014 Staff Share Posted October 19, 2014 Hi Sooz, Welcome to Affinity Forums, You can use a bitmap pattern going to Gradient Tool and selecting Bitmap from the Type drop down on the context toolbar at top. A dialog will then let you pick a bitmap to use as a pattern. The Extend drop down will let you define how to fill your shape (repeating, mirroring etc - although this is still a little buggy). Vector pattern fills aren't currently implemented. Quote A Guide to Learning Affinity Software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
